While I am waiting for clear skies and data from my own scopes, I decided to have a go at data from James Webb Space Telescope (https://mast.stsci.edu/portal/Mashup/Clients/Mast/Portal.html). Exciting data of course but It was not totally straightforward. Many filters to chose from and a lot of star artifacts to handle. In any case, here is my version of the Tarantula Nebula in IR (from about 900 to 4500 nm). I found a useful overview of the JWST filters here (https://jwst-docs.stsci.edu/jwst-near-infrared-camera/nircam-instrumentation/nircam-filters). I used what to me would be the most straightforward palette, i.e. to include the filter(s) with the shortest wavelengths in the blue channel, the mid ones in the green, and the longest wavelengths in the red channel, essentially shifting the spectrum towards visible light.
